Merry" <ken@kdm.org> To: Ruslan Ermilov <ru@FreeBSD.ORG> Cc: FreeBSD-gnats-submit@FreeBSD.ORG Subject: Re: kern/30775: natd doesn't work with Path MTU discovery Date: Mon, 24 Sep 2001 22:13:12 -0600 On Mon, Sep 24, 2001 at 14:50:13 +0300, Ruslan Ermilov wrote: > Actually, natd(8) (libalias(3)) handles these all right. > Make sure you are not blocking ICMP in your firewall. > Please send me the output from a "natd -v" session that > contains these ICMP packets. > > Having your firewall rules listed would also help. You're right, my firewall rules were blocking incoming icmp to the machines on the inside.
